Abstract

As academic librarians and bibliometric practitioners are faced with increasing pressure to conduct advanced research analytics, provide research impact reports to administrators and research managers, and interpret complex bibliometric, scientometric, and altmetrics data, the need for education and professional development has sharply risen. As a result, a new collection of open educational resources is being curated to address this growing demand. This presentation will provide a high-level overview of the collection and its items, the organization of the collection and its diverse topics, and the collection's background, as well as a brief summary of the larger scholarly communication project under which it is nested. Throughout the presentation, the speaker will emphasize the importance of bibliodiversity and responsible research assessment, how the two are intertwined, and how they must be incorporated into all assessment practices to effectively advocate for inclusivity and valuation of diverse scholarship across disciplines, backgrounds, and underrepresented groups. Learning Outcomes: To summarize the importance of incorporating bibliodiversity and responsible research assessment in all research impact reports, analytics, and guidance To describe a curated collection of existing, centrally located open educational resources on research impact To implement the items in the collection into your own practices and interactions with administrators, research managers, and faculty members.
